WebWriting for the Court, Justice Brennan said, “If the right of privacy means anything, it is the right of the individual, married or single, to be free from unwarranted governmental … WebIn Rawlings v. Kentucky, 448 U.S. 98 (1980), the fact that defendant had dumped a cache of drugs into his companion’s purse, having known her for only a few days and knowing others had access to the purse, was taken to establish that he had no legitimate expectation the purse would be free from intrusion. 49 E.g., United States v. Miller, 425 ...

In some states, intrusion can take place if the defendant invaded the plaintiff's privacy by using a zoom lens or sensitive eavesdropping equipment, even if he never stepped foot on the plaintiff's property.
